Hence, there are a number of different brands that produce them. Choosing one amongst all these options can be a little difficult. Make sure you check out following things in a safety glass:

UV Protection: UV protection stands for protection from ultraviolet lights. If you are planning to use the safety glasses in bright sunlight, you must pay attention to the UV protection rating of the glasses. While most of the glasses already have up to 90% UV protection, few options will provide a little higher protection. Comfort: Safety glasses are already a bit bulkier and heavier than regular glasses. So, you must take a closer look at the comfort level of each glass before selecting one. The comfort for each design might vary for every individual. Peripheral Coverage: While the safety glasses protect the front portion of your eyes, it must also cover the peripheral area equally. Some tiny particles might bounce off a surface and enter inside the glasses from the side. Hence, having peripheral coverage is very important.

1. Impact resistance

Generally, polycarbonate lenses have a great impact resistance as compared to other lenses. The polycarbonate material does not scratch easily. Also, it is pretty harder to break the lens. While working with various machinery or power tools, you never know when a tool can fail and cause unwanted incidents. The tool or workpiece can go out of control and bounce off in any direction. In such a case, you need to be sure that your eyes have the best protection as they are the most valuable asset.

2. UV, Dust and Scratch Resistance

The safety glasses endure a lot of environmental damage such as accidental scratches and cracks because of high impact or simply improper storage. In such a case, you should consider getting a high scratch resistance lens so that you can have a clear and scratch-free vision for a longer time. Also, the UV protection will allow you to use the glasses even in broad sunlight without any strain on your eyes. As with the dust resistance, a great sealing between glasses and your skin will prevent any unwanted dust problem whatsoever.

3. Safety Rating of Lens

The lens is manufactured while considering a lot of standards in mind. These standards consist of various terms and conditions that highly relate to the safety of the user as well as durability of the lens, Some of the most important safety ratings are ANSI Z87.1, NSI Z87, CSA Z94.3, OSHA, etc. Having a high standard lens automatically guarantees the reliability of the lens in various operating conditions.

4. Comfort and Fit

Lastly, you should always check out the comfort level of the safety glasses. If you are not comfortable while wearing the glasses, you can definitely not do any sort of productive work with high efficiency. The comfort is dependent on the design of the glasses as well as ergonomics of its outer structure. Fit is also an important factor in safety glasses. The safety glasses need to tightly fit your head so that it does not accidentally fall off while you are working. There are a few options available on our list that will provide an adjustable headband so that you can wear the safety glasses and then adjust the band according to your comfort to get the best fit.
